Facility / LSU Natatorium, site of the 1985 National Sports Festival, home of LSU Swimming and Diving, home of Tiger Aquatics. Indoor 50-meter pool of constant depth of 7 feet with non-turbulent lane lines, Paragon starting blocks, Daktronics Timing System with electronic multimedia digital Scoreboard. A 6 or 8 lane 25-yard pool open for warm-up & warm-down during each session.
Timing System / Daktronics: Primary timing system will be electronic touchpads. Secondary timing system will be electronic push buttons with stopwatch backups.

Individual Event Scoring / Individual events will be scored:
20 – 17 – 16 – 15 – 14 – 13 – 12 – 11 – 9 – 7 – 6 – 5 – 4 – 3 – 2 – 1 for 1st – 16th place.
Relays will be scored double:
40 – 32 – 28 – 24 – 18 – 12 – 8 – 4 1st -8th place.
